Description

Godinton House & Gardens in Ashford is a historic house set in 12 acres of beautiful gardens. This 600-year-old property is a working estate rich with ancient parkland and showcases over 400 years of changing garden fashions. The influence of its current landscape is now mainly Reginald Blomfield’s 1898 design. The house itself is also a reflection of its history, with owners maintaining the rich heritage of the house, a home rather than a museum. Runs regular events throughout the year including open air theatre, garden sculpture, and lots more.
